Triax CAT 6 Cable Tester
The CAT 6 Cable Tester provides a simple method of checking the correct pin configuration of 10Base-T cable, 10Base-2 cable, RJ45/RJ11 modular cables, 258A, TIA-568A/568B and Token Ring cables.
Supplied with Master Unit and a separate Remote Receiving Unit. The LED indicators on the master and remote units can be used to determine the status of the cable under test. The Master Unit can be used on its own, eg, for testing short cables at one location, or with the Remote Unit for testing longer or pre-installed cables.
As the Remote Receiver is separate to the Master, it does not matter whether the cable under test is long, short, on a wall plate or patch panel. The tester can be used to check for cable continuity, open circuit, short circuit or cross connected cable.
